The discipline studies the chemical reactions of polymers, their classification and the possibilities of chemical transformation, patterns and features of the reactions. The student examines the main classes of polymers, methods for obtaining high-molecular compounds in industry, conducts laboratory work on methods of polymer synthesis, summarizes their physico-chemical properties. Forms the skills of implementing chemical changes depending on the structure, structure of polymers during aggregate, phase and physical changes.
